| Week | Topic to cover from Chatwal | Practice | |------|----------------------------|----------| | 1 | Carbohydrates – structure & reactions | Draw ring structures daily | | 2 | Amino acids & proteins (peptide bond, sequencing) | Solve 5 problems on isoelectric pH | | 3 | Terpenoids – Isoprene rule, citral, camphor | Compare mono‑/di‑/triterpenes | | 4 | Alkaloids – Nicotine, morphine, atropine | Tabulate sources + uses | | 5 | Steroids & cardiac glycosides | Label rings A–D |

    The Organic Chemistry of Natural Products by Gurdeep Raj Chatwal is a foundational text for students and researchers in chemistry, pharmacy, and biochemistry. It provides a comprehensive bridge between fundamental organic principles and the complex molecules produced by living organisms. Core Structure of the Text

    The book is meticulously organized to guide readers through the diverse chemical classes found in nature. Chatwal focuses on the isolation, structural elucidation, and synthesis of these compounds.

    Carbohydrates: Detailed study of mono, di, and polysaccharides, including their stereochemistry.

    Alkaloids: Investigation of nitrogenous compounds like quinine, morphine, and nicotine.

    Terpenoids and Steroids: Analysis of isoprene units, essential oils, and hormonal structures.

    Amino Acids and Proteins: The building blocks of life and their complex folding mechanisms.

    Vitamins and Hormones: Chemical synthesis and biological roles of essential micronutrients. Nucleic Acids: The chemistry of DNA and RNA. Key Educational Features

    Natural product chemistry is not just a historical study; it is the backbone of the modern drug discovery pipeline. Chatwal’s text explains how secondary metabolites serve as "lead compounds" for creating new antibiotics, anti-cancer agents, and antivirals. By understanding the biosynthetic pathways detailed in the book, researchers can use biotechnology to engineer better versions of these molecules. Ethical Sourcing and Access

    The book is split into a logical, highly teachable sequence across two volumes. It systematically breaks down the primary and secondary metabolites that define organic life. Volume I & II Core Highlights:

    Terpenoids and Carotenoids: Understanding the five-carbon isoprene building blocks that create plant resins and essential oils.

    Alkaloids: Exploring nitrogen-containing organic compounds known for their intense physiological effects (like morphine or caffeine).

    Steroids and Hormones: Diving into the tetracyclic skeleton that governs vital biological functions.

    Natural Pigments: The chemical structural determination behind biological colors.

    Biosynthesis: Mapping out how living organisms actually build these massive, complex molecules from simple starting materials.
